X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;ds=sidebyside;f=fs%2Fsysv%2Finode.c;h=0530077d9dd800b8e1fd897bae95edb524e1336e;hb=c7b5ebbddf7bcd3651947760f423e3783bbe6573;hp=2be44b7a9f74d3e79b769624b729def3f18a301a;hpb=a2c21200f1c81b08cb55e417b68150bba439b646;p=linux-2.6.git diff --git a/fs/sysv/inode.c b/fs/sysv/inode.c index 2be44b7a9..0530077d9 100644 --- a/fs/sysv/inode.c +++ b/fs/sysv/inode.c @@ -260,13 +260,14 @@ static struct buffer_head * sysv_update_inode(struct inode * inode) return bh; } -void sysv_write_inode(struct inode * inode, int wait) +int sysv_write_inode(struct inode * inode, int wait) { struct buffer_head *bh; lock_kernel(); bh = sysv_update_inode(inode); brelse(bh); unlock_kernel(); + return 0; } int sysv_sync_inode(struct inode * inode) @@ -340,7 +341,7 @@ int __init sysv_init_icache(void) { sysv_inode_cachep = kmem_cache_create("sysv_inode_cache", sizeof(struct sysv_inode_info), 0, - SLAB_HWCACHE_ALIGN|SLAB_RECLAIM_ACCOUNT, + SLAB_RECLAIM_ACCOUNT, init_once, NULL); if (!sysv_inode_cachep) return -ENOMEM;